2009 Hyundai Terracan vs. 1978 Maserati Quattroporte

To start off, 2009 Hyundai Terracan is newer by 31 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1978 Maserati Quattroporte.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1978 Maserati Quattroporte would be higher. At 4,136 cc (8 cylinders), 1978 Maserati Quattroporte is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1978 Maserati Quattroporte (267 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 76 more horse power than 2009 Hyundai Terracan. (191 HP @ 5500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1978 Maserati Quattroporte should accelerate faster than 2009 Hyundai Terracan.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Hyundai Terracan weights approximately 255 kg more than 1978 Maserati Quattroporte.

Because 2009 Hyundai Terracan is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1978 Maserati Quattroporte.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Hyundai Terracan will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. 2009 Hyundai Terracan has automatic transmission and 1978 Maserati Quattroporte has manual transmission. 1978 Maserati Quattroporte will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Hyundai Terracan will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
